Two years removed from college graduation, several friends return to the lake for a reunion hoping to recapture the memories and magic of their care-free days. What they come to discover is just how far apart they've grown. Jax is the gym teacher on summer break. Mike is an aspiring politician, home from an internship in D.C. Eli is the college drop-out, trying his best to build a landscaping company. Flush with flashbacks and untold stories come-to-light, this tale reminds us of the unpredictability of life and relationships. The choice they all must make is whether to hold on dearly despite the wounds, or seek greener pastures in search of healing.
